Re: [alsa-devel] [PATCH v5] [resend] radio-sf16fmr2: convert to generic TEA575x interface

2011-05-26 Thread Takashi Iwai
At Wed, 25 May 2011 21:21:30 -0300,
Mauro Carvalho Chehab wrote:
> 
> Em 23-05-2011 09:17, Ondrej Zary escreveu:
> > Convert radio-sf16fmr2 to use generic TEA575x implementation. Most of the
> > driver code goes away as SF16-FMR2 is basically just a TEA5757 tuner
> > connected to ISA bus.
> > The card can optionally be equipped with PT2254A volume control (equivalent
> > of TC9154AP) - the volume setting is completely reworked (with balance 
> > control
> > added) and tested.
> 
> Ondrej,
> 
> As your first series went via alsa tree, and we are close to the end of the 
> merge window,
> and assuming that Takashi didn't apply those patches on his tree, as you're 
> re-sending it,
> I think that the better is to wait for the end of the merge window, in order 
> to allow us
> to sync our development tree with 2.6.40-rc1, and then review and apply it on 
> the top of it.

Yeah, I didn't pick it up as the patches are rather V4L-side changes
(although tea575x.c is in sound sub-directory).
And I agree with Mauro - let's merge it after rc1, so that we stand on
the same ground.  This sort of cross-tree change is better done at the
fixed point than in flux like during merge window.

That being said, I don't mind that Mauro or Hans applies these through
V4L tree.  In that case, you can take my acks for both patches.

Acked-by: Takashi Iwai 

Of if it's preferred through sound tree, I can take them later.


thanks,

Takashi
